The average age of 20 girls is 25 years. The average age of another 30 girls is K years. If the average age of all 50 girls is 34 years, then what is the value of K
1. 40
2. 35
3. 25
4. 30

Correct Answer - Option 1 : 40

Given:

The average age of 20 girls = 25 years

The average age of 30 girls = k years

The average age of 50 girls = 34 years

Formula used:

Average = Sum of observations/Number of observations

Calculation:

According to the question,

Total age of 50 girls = Average × Number of students

⇒ 34 × 50

⇒ 1700      ----(1)

Similarly, total age of 20 girls = 25 × 20

⇒ 500      ----(2)

Now, total age of 30 girls = k × 30

⇒ 30 × k      ----(3)

From equation (1), (2), and (3), we get

Total age of 50 girls = Total age of 20 girls + Total age of 30 girls

1700 = 500 + 30 × k

⇒ 1200 = 30 × k

⇒ 30 × k = 1200

⇒ k = 40

∴ The required value of k is 40.
